Genymotion 十分好用,以下是我使用Genymotion碰到的問題及解決辦法。目前沒有看到網上有完整的解決。
遇到如下圖的問題:
這個問題很多人可能回去百度“the virtual device got no ip address”,這個百度上面甚至是stackoverflow的解決辦法都不能夠解決我的問題。往下看錯誤提示,“to find a solution,please start virtualbox”。我想說,這個錯誤提示是有用的。我們打開virtualbox,雙擊那個不能夠運行的正常運行的虛擬機,你會發現如下錯誤提示:
這個錯誤提示的大致意思是:kernel需要x86或者64的cpu,但是,在你的電腦上至檢測到i686的cpu,很好解決吧。換個cpu就行了。(神馬???換cpu??你484有並?)
哈哈,當然不必,這里的解決辦法是:通過BIOS啟動CPU虛擬化(不同的電腦,一下界面可能不一樣,但大體意思是一樣的。這個不用說了吧~~~~)
以上步驟操作完成之后就可以啟動你的虛擬機了。那么Genymotion上面的安卓虛擬機也就可以啟動了。
本以為到此,萬事OK。其實接下來還有坑呢。
假如你沒有看到以下報錯,那么,這篇小文,你看完了。如果你看到一下錯誤,請繼續(這個問題主要是安卓5.0以上的系統會出現):
解決步驟:
1,下載這個包
http://vdisk.weibo.com/s/awwZHJc07TYI8
2,不用解壓:直接將這個包拖到虛擬機窗口中,出現確認對跨框點OK就行。重啟你的虛擬機。
解決。Done